WebRelative permittivity (dielectric constants) [ i ] [ i ] ϵ1 = 5.9217 ϵ2 = 0.00048669 Absorption coefficient [ i ] [ i ] α = 8.1681 cm -1 Chromatic dispersion [ i ] dn/dλ = -0.063158 µm -1 Group index [ i ] [ i ] ng = 2.5306 Comments 352-nm single layer on Si substrate. Prepared by room temperature reactive sputter deposition using TiO 2 target.

WebMay 12, 2024 · TiO 2 dielectric permittivity and electrical conductivity increased as a result of doping. In addition, the activation energy values for all samples were evaluated. By increasing frequency, activation energy values decreased and this decrease intensified when the Co ions are the substituents in the TiO 2 matrix.
